Definition of honeysuckle
noun
- a widely distributed climbing shrub with tubular flowers that are typically fragrant and of two colors or shades, opening in the evening for pollination by moths.
- Genera Lonicera and Diervilla, family Caprifoliaceae (the honeysuckle family): many species, including the common Japanese honeysuckle (L. japonica), the trumpet honeysuckle (L. sempervirens), and the northern bush honeysuckle (D. lonicera). The honeysuckle family also includes such berry-bearing shrubs as guelder rose, elder, and snowberry
